ASPRS ECPC Mentors Podcast - Episode 26, Marko Radanovic
from ASPRS Mentors Podcast · host ASPRS
Marko is an early career researcher who has been studying and working in the field of geomatics since 14 years old. Born and raised in Zagreb, Croatia, Marko moved to Melbourne in late 2019 after being awarded a full scholarship to undertake his PhD at the University of Melbourne, Department of Infrastructure Engineering. His areas of expertise include reality capturing, Mixed Reality localisation, Remote Sensing, and spatial data integration, and he is actively investigating how Machine and Deep Learning can be used to resolve challenges in those fields. Marko’s PhD work proposing innovative use of Deep Learning solutions in localization and spatial data integration sparked interest from research and industry partners, such as Heritage Victoria and the University of Adelaide. His project proposal on visualizing Digital Twins using Mixed Reality was recognized by the Building 4.0 CRC, which awarded him a top-up scholarship, multiple additional grants, and involved him in numerous industry projects. When he is not working, Marko does hobby electronics and woodworking, swims, plays water polo or video games, reads, or meditates.
